I think that stand is just for demo/temp purposes. Sony TV's and projectors that are 4k come with a loaned media server. PS4 will defiantly be 4k but who knows what type of media it would use. I don't think it will be called Blu-ray. Red the makers of red cinema camera's used in TLOTR and other movies has a media player that you can pre order right now for around $1000. A company related to red called Odemax? will be starting a 4k download rental service to go with the player. Red is also releasing a 4k laser projector that should be out in the summer for a price of $10k.
